The Course

Umstead 100 runs 100 mi through Raleigh, North Carolina. +1,749 ft gain and -1,831 ft loss. Surfaces skew 95% gravel bridle path / 5% single lane road. Loop eight when the rollers refuse to end. High point near 528 ft. Low near 406 ft. April temps run 40°F to 75°F. The course rewards patience early and punishes rushed descents after mile 50.

Kit

April in Raleigh, North Carolina: plan for 40°F to 75°F. Mandatory shell if rain is in forecast. Headlamp with spare batteries if 30 hours pushes past dark. Poles help on sustained climbs above mile 25. Vest capacity for 2 liters minimum. Shoes matched to 95% gravel bridle path: lugs for mud, rock plate if the course turns technical after mile 50.
